麦草浆和木浆纤维在回用过程中形态结构的变化  被引量:4

Changes of Wheat Straw Pulp Fibers and Wood Pulp Fibers in Recycling

在线阅读下载全文

作  者:张秀梅[1] 叶晓春[1] 徐柏生[1] 

机构地区:[1]南京林业大学化工学院

出  处:《中国造纸》1997年第3期27-32,共6页China Pulp & Paper

摘  要:在扫描电镜SEM下观察回用纤维的表面形态,发现纤维在回用过程中发生扭曲,细胞壁外层剥离。对纤维的横截面观察,则发现纤维细胞壁结构在回用中遭到严重的破坏。细胞壁初始发生分层。然后出现径向的裂隙,内部出现孔洞。细胞腔被压缩,整个纤维不再是壁腔分明的细胞。使用KAJAANI-100纤维长度测定仪进行测定得出,纸浆回用后纤维平均长度及长度分布基本不变。草浆和木浆纤维形态变化的规律基本相似。Morphological changes of wheat straw pulp fibers and softwood pulp fibers in recycling were studied with a scanning electronic microscope.The fibers were curled during recycling.The S 1 layer and the S 2 layer of the fibers were separated and the outside layers of the fibers were removed.Fissures or cracks and delaminations appeared in the radial direction of the fiber wall.The shrinkage of the fiber cavity was observed.Fiber length and its distribution did not suffer much change. The changes were similar between softwood palp fibers and wheat straw pulp fibers,it showed that wheat straw pulp did not behave any worse than wood pulp during recycling.
